Weekly Cash-Box Run — transport page. Every Friday the Orrin Street cash box travels to the Bellmere counting room in the locked canvas satchel. Records team: note the satchel seal number on departure and arrival, and file both slips the same day. The counting-room hand-over is governed by the single instruction that follows:

courier memo of yajef-bajep: the frawyn jordor courier leaves the norwyn ledger at gate 2781 under passcode 330769

**Capacity note — Vellastra dispatch simulator.** For the eng sync: simulating the 40-car Marrowgate tower at 10x speed saturates one worker at roughly 9k rider events/sec, so we'll shard by bank rather than by floor. Memory stays flat if the event ring is sized correctly. The knobs we propose locking in are these.

tuning table, hahof-tafop:
RATE_LIMITS = {
    "ulaix": 10,
    "wenath": 1,
}

Subject: DR drill — LiftRoute simulator failover

Team: Thursday we fail over the LiftRoute elevator-dispatch simulator to the Norbeck standby cluster. Expect ~15 min of read-only mode. Don't escalate tickets during the window. Standby access requires unsealing the drill credential store; when prompted, enter the recovery passphrase below.

vault phrase of kaduf-baweg = norael-julox-raleth-wenok-eliir-ulamir-ulair-norwyn-rusion